2024 - We Live in Time - Attore - Simon Maxon
2019 - The Kill Team - Attore - Hardin
2009 - Oggi è già domani - Attore - Josh Hillman
2006 - The Road to Guantanamo - Attore - Agente segreto
2006 - La terza madre - Attore - Michael Pierce